Candlenut, a crucial yet often overlooked ingredient in peranakan cuisine, plays a subtle yet essential role in enhancing the flavors and textures of many traditional dishes. Candlenuts are also known as kukui nuts in hawaii. Toasted kukui nuts are crushed and made into a dry garnish called inamona, a traditional topping for the classic hawaiian poke, which. Candlenut (with garlic and onion) is the essential ingredient to make indonesian spice blends. Candlenut is a relative of macadamia nuts. Just to prove how much the kukui nut has travelled over time, it is also an essential ingredient in the hawaiian seasoning called inamona. It has a hard furrowed shell and the nuts are yellow, waxy, and brittle, much like its macadamia cousin. The name ‘candlenut’ is derived from the high content of inflammable oil in it. Upon cooking the candlenuts for at least 15 minutes at 121 celsius, its toxic effect reduces just like its bitterness. The candlenuts are roasted, imparting an earthier and smoky flavour, before being crushed and mixed with salt, and perhaps some black pepper or chilli. It is named candlenut because.
